+This test has two parts, which run automatically:
+
+Part 1:
+
+IIOP_Transport_Current test: Demonstrates how in the application the
+user can resolve the IIOP_Transport_Current and use it to obtain
+IIOP-related transport properties for the current Transport.
+
+Part 2:
+
+Multi threading test: In this test the server has a Thread Pool. Using
+Interceptors, the test tracks the transports that are used in the
+individual invocations at various stage of the up-call. This validates
+that the TC framework accurately tracks the correct transport for an
+invocation, no matter what stage of the up-call in a multi-threaded
+environment.
+
+We force creation of multiple transport by using the: static
+Client_Strategy_Factory "-ORBTransportMuxStrategy exclusive"
+directive. While this isn't 100% guaranteed, having multiple client
+threads and making simultaneous invocations should trigger new transport
+creation (as it did in lab conditions).
